Kashmiri People - History

History

Horace Hayman Wilson, who died in 1860, noted that the recorded history of Kashmir commences with the Kurukshetra War, which is believed to date variously from 6000BCE to 500BCE.

Writing in 1895, Walter Lawrence said that the Kashmiris divide their history into four periods.

  • Early Period: of Hindu Kings chronicled in the Raja-tarangini
  • Salatini Kashmir: period of Kashmiri Musalmans (Muslims)
  • Shahan-e-Mughlia: period of Mughal Rule in Kashmir
  • Shahan-e-Durani: period of Pathans
